The company’s flagship model has been tweaked: everything from the windscreen forward is new, the grille is wider and Bentley’s “B” graphic appears on rear lights and vents. But the mechanical recipe is the same, with a 6.75-litre twin-turbo V8 which accelerates the car to 60mph in just 5.1 seconds (4.8 in the Speed version). If 505bhp isn’t enough, the Speed can muster 530, and there is also an extended wheelbase model.
